JESUS LOVED MEOf all the friends, I cherish most,Is Christ, whose faithful love Shall be my theme and constant boast Eternal years above. So old, yet new; So strong; yet true, Before the ages were in frame, HE LOVED ME. Blessed be His Name! He was the Word from aeons past, The Son of God above; Adored by all creation vast, Yet such was His great love, He came to earth, Left heaven’s mirth, Highest rank and glorious fame. HE LOVED ME. Blessed be His Name! It was a stoop of shame and loss, A lonely path He trod, In world of sin, e’en to a cross, He came from throne of God. O wondrous grace, He chose this place, Receiving all my guilt and blame. HE LOVED ME. Blessed be His Name! He is my Friend. I live to tell The marvel of His love. And when in heavenly bliss I dwell, In mansion bright above, My joy shall be His face to see, And sing His praise with loud acclaim. HE LOVED ME. Blessed be His Name! |
